The action of cleaning a surface by using a brush or broom finds its equivalent expression in the Spanish language through several terms. The specific word choice often depends on the context and the nuance one wishes to convey. Common translations include “barrer,” a verb directly meaning to perform the sweeping action, and “barredura,” a noun referring to the act of sweeping or the debris that results from it. For example, one might say “Voy a barrer el piso” (I am going to sweep the floor), or “Hay mucha barredura en la calle” (There is a lot of swept debris in the street).

The concept describes how successive societies leave their cultural imprints on a place, each contributing to the cumulative cultural landscape. This layering effect creates a unique blend of traditions, architecture, and land use patterns that reflect the history of the area. For example, a city might initially be founded by an indigenous group, later colonized by a European power, and subsequently developed by a modern, industrial society. Each group would leave physical and cultural markers, such as building styles, agricultural practices, and social customs, which persist and interact with those of preceding and subsequent groups.

Understanding this concept is crucial for analyzing the complexities of cultural landscapes and interpreting the historical processes that have shaped them. It provides insight into cultural diffusion, adaptation, and the lasting impact of past civilizations on present-day environments. By examining the tangible and intangible traces left by different groups, geographers can gain a deeper appreciation for the dynamic relationship between people and place. Analyzing these layers also informs urban planning and preservation efforts, emphasizing the value of historical context in shaping sustainable and culturally sensitive development.

The allocation of governmental authority among distinct branches is a foundational principle of constitutional governance. This model divides power, typically among a legislative body responsible for lawmaking, an executive entity tasked with enforcement, and a judicial system charged with interpretation. For example, in the U.S. federal system, Congress legislates, the President executes laws, and the Supreme Court adjudicates legal disputes.

This division aims to prevent the concentration of authority in any single entity, mitigating the risk of tyranny and safeguarding individual liberties. Historically, the concept arose from concerns about unchecked power and the desire to establish a system of checks and balances, ensuring each branch can limit the others’ actions. This fosters accountability and protects against arbitrary rule.

The National Electrical Code (NEC) defines an individual as one who has demonstrated skills and knowledge related to the construction and operation of electrical equipment and installations, and has received safety training to recognize and avoid the hazards involved. This person must be familiar with the specific equipment and methods to which they are assigned. An example includes a licensed electrician with specialized training in high-voltage systems working on a transformer, demonstrating both foundational knowledge and specific competency.

Adherence to this standard is paramount for ensuring safety and preventing electrical accidents. Employing appropriately trained individuals reduces the risk of injury, property damage, and legal liabilities. Historically, insufficient training and unqualified personnel have been significant contributing factors to electrical incidents, making this qualification crucial for maintaining safe electrical practices.
